Kurzfassung
Different methods exist to develop scenarios within the safety and security domain such as the morphological scenario analysis, event tree and Delphi method. In most cases, after applying these methods, a long list of possible scenarios exists. The scenario development is in most cases only the first step where the simulations, assessments or other applications take place depending on the use case. Due to the fact that there is not enough computing power or because of the longer time to set up the simulation model, often most of these scenarios cannot be further studied. Further, vague or not existing data basis can also be a reason that limits the modelling capabilities. Motivated by the above, this paper presents an approach to select the suitable scenarios for further modelling. The authors focus on the relevant safety and security scenarios for an offshore wind cluster. Further, for these scenarios the authors also propose a list of possible criteria for the selection of possible scenarios.
